## Assignment System
|
||||
|
||||
Bob uses two types of assignments to prevent bugs while keeping useful functionality:
|
||||
|
||||
### Assignment Statements
|
||||
```go
|
||||
var x = 5;
|
||||
x = 10; // Regular assignment
|
||||
y += 5; // Compound assignment
|
||||
```

### Assignment Expressions (For Loops Only)
|
||||
```go
|
||||
for (var i = 0; i < 5; i = i + 1) { } // Assignment in for loop
|
||||
for (j = 0; j < 5; j += 1) { } // Assignment in for loop
|
||||
```
|
||||
|
||||
### Why This Design?
|
||||
|
||||
**Prevents Common Bugs:**
|
||||
```go
|
||||
// This would be a bug in many languages:
|
||||
if (x = 10) { } // Parse error in Bob - prevents accidental assignment
|
||||
|
||||
// Bob forces you to write:
|
||||
x = 10;
|
||||
if (x == 10) { } // Clear comparison
|
||||
```
|
||||
|
||||
**Keeps Expressions Pure:**
|
||||
```go
|
||||
// Prevents side effects in expressions:
|
||||
var result = (x = 10) + (y = 20); // Parse error
|
||||
|
||||
// Forces clean code:
|
||||
x = 10;
|
||||
y = 20;
|
||||
var result = x + y; // Pure expression
|
||||
```
|
||||
|
||||
**Supports Functional Programming:**
|
||||
```go
|
||||
// Prevents confusing patterns:
|
||||
var value = condition ? (x = 10) : (x = 20); // Parse error
|
||||
|
||||
// Encourages clean patterns:
|
||||
x = condition ? 10 : 20; // Clear assignment
|
||||
```
|
||||
|
||||
**Keeps For Loops Practical:**
|
||||
```go
|
||||
// For loops work naturally:
|
||||
for (var i = 0; i < 10; i = i + 1) { } // Assignment expressions allowed
|
||||
for (j = 0; j < 10; j += 1) { } // Assignment expressions allowed
|
||||
```
|
||||
|
||||
### Benefits
|
||||
|
||||
1. **Prevents Common Bugs**: No accidental assignments in conditionals
|
||||
2. **Expression Purity**: Expressions have no side effects
|
||||
3. **Clear Semantics**: Assignments are clearly statements
|
||||
4. **Functional Programming**: Encourages pure function patterns
|
||||
5. **Practical For Loops**: Maintains useful for loop syntax
|
||||
6. **Easier Debugging**: Clear separation of assignment and expression logic

# Bob Language - Build Guide
|
||||
|
||||
This guide describes how to build the Bob language interpreter using CMake + Ninja across different platforms.
|
||||
|
||||
## 🚀 Quick Start
|
||||
|
||||
### Prerequisites
|
||||
- **CMake** 3.20 or later
|
||||
- **Ninja** build system
|
||||
- **C++17** compatible compiler
|
||||
|
||||
### Platform-Specific Setup
|
||||
|
||||
#### 🍎 macOS
|
||||
```bash
|
||||
# Install via Homebrew
|
||||
brew install cmake ninja
|
||||
|
||||
# Or via MacPorts
|
||||
sudo port install cmake ninja
|
||||
```
|
||||
|
||||
#### 🐧 Linux
|
||||
|
||||
**Ubuntu/Debian:**
|
||||
```bash
|
||||
sudo apt update
|
||||
sudo apt install cmake ninja-build build-essential
|
||||
```
|
||||
|
||||
**RHEL/CentOS/Fedora:**
|
||||
```bash
|
||||
# RHEL/CentOS
|
||||
sudo yum install cmake ninja-build gcc-c++
|
||||
|
||||
# Fedora
|
||||
sudo dnf install cmake ninja-build gcc-c++
|
||||
```
|
||||
|
||||
**Arch Linux:**
|
||||
```bash
|
||||
sudo pacman -S cmake ninja gcc
|
||||
```
|
||||
|
||||
#### 🪟 Windows
|
||||
|
||||
**Option 1: Visual Studio (Recommended)**
|
||||
- Install Visual Studio 2019+ with C++ workload
|
||||
- Install CMake via Visual Studio Installer
|
||||
- Install Ninja: `winget install Ninja-build.Ninja`
|
||||
|
||||
**Option 2: MSYS2/MinGW**
|
||||
```bash
|
||||
# In MSYS2 terminal
|
||||
pacman -S mingw-w64-x86_64-cmake mingw-w64-x86_64-ninja mingw-w64-x86_64-gcc
|
||||
```
|
||||
|
||||
**Option 3: Chocolatey**
|
||||
```powershell
|
||||
# In Administrator PowerShell
|
||||
choco install cmake ninja visualstudio2022buildtools
|
||||
```
